First Paper published on LDN Jan 07

LDN (Low Dose Naltrexone) is an immune modifying treatment that has been used as part of NaProTechnology fertility treatment since 2004. Clinical experience in the use of this medication is very positive but until now there were no published scientific papers to demonstrate the immune modifying properties of LDN. At last Professor Jill Smith et al have published a pilot study demonstrating the effectiveness of LDN in Crohn's disease...a condition caused by the immune system attacking the digestive tract.
